After closer look, I am thinking Pioneer may have just made an acceptable club standard controller.

Standard Pioneer layout that club DJs are used to
XLR Outs and Balanced Booth out
Pioneer Label
Serato Integration
Having a dual USBs to be able to transition multiple DJs if need be.
Being able to leverage the existing DJM/CDJ reputation for its marketing towards club installs.

The DDJ SZ is Two CDJ 2000 nexus Decks With a DJM 900 Mixer and a Feature From The Rane 62 Mixer all in One. Plus, The Jogs wheels are slightly smaller than the Denon 3700s. The SZ is Bigger than The SX and slightly heavier. When it comes to Controllers, If I can have that Club equipment feel, Im sold. Looks like I will be buying one.

This controller is Big, Its Not compact. Were talking about a Full sized Club setup that's very light compared to 3 separate pieces ( 2 Decks & Mixer). 34 inches wide, 16.5 inches in Diameter and height is 3.8.
